Changes Coming for Kansas Rainbow Trout Anglers

Because the upcoming trout season approaches, the Kansas Division of Wildlife and Parks is utilizing data largely based mostly on interviews carried out with licensed fishermen to make updates to a virtually 30-year-old program. These on-site interviews have been held at 25 totally different fishing places throughout the state in early 2023.

KDWP’s Fisheries Division employees will implement the next for Kansas’ 2023-2024 trout season:

  • Trout fishing waters will probably be stocked, and the season will start one month later in order to not compromise fish well being in hotter water usually skilled in November. The beginning of the trout fishing season will probably be December 1
  • Every trout fishing vacation spot will probably be stocked in the course of the occasions when it’s most fished.  (versus season-wide stockings at numerous occasions)
  • Trout season will finish on March 31 (versus April 15), as solely three p.c of respondents indicated they fish for trout most in April
  • KDWP will inventory much less usually however with larger densities of trout – an indicated desire of anglers surveyed

KDWP plans to inventory 30 our bodies of water this fall with over 62,000 kilos of rainbow trout. This can present fishermen with loads of wintertime fishing alternatives.

“The trout program is one thing we’ve been blissful to assist in Kansas since 1994,” stated Jeff Conley, KDWP Fisheries program specialist. “Nevertheless, through the years, we’ve made only a few adjustments. This new format provides us the power to proceed this system throughout its hottest months, at larger stocking densities, whereas managing growing prices for the fish, so the suggestions obtained will certainly make us all extra environment friendly. All fish stocked will probably be a catchable measurement, however a couple of lunkers will even be added to provide anglers further alternative to catch a trophy,” added Conley. “We will’t wait to see who catches them.”
